I am using openkm 6.3 community edition, with server configuration of 1TB Hard Disk and 32GB RAM and configured MySQL as database, presently used about 200GB repository size with user size of 50. I am in need of another additional 400GB can i go ahead with the new requirement, does community version have any restriction on repository size.

Community version has not any kind of restriction of hidden fault about repository size, your limit is the hardware. Only take in consideration that there're some performance optimizations - what takes in consideration huge repositories - what are only presents into professional version and does not come by default into community. Except this improvement on performance, there's nothing else.
